Sec. 36.006. APPLICATION OF OTHER LAW    


Latest version.
  • The application of a civil remedy under this chapter does not preclude the application of another common law, statutory, or regulatory remedy, except that a person may not be liable for a civil remedy under this chapter and civil damages or a penalty under Section 32.039 if the civil remedy and civil damages or penalty are assessed for the same act.

Added by Acts 1995, 74th Leg., ch. 824,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1995. Renumbered from Human Resources Code Sec. 36.010 by Acts 1997, 75th Leg., ch. 1153, Sec. 4.01(a), eff. Sept. 1, 1997.
